Возможно ли в OnChartEvent() , обработать событие удаления объекта и если можно подскажите как
На мт4 некоторые дилеры активизировали начисление\списание разного рода бонусов,
коррекций комиссий при зачислении\списании, и т.д...
например одним тикетом сумма вывода, а следующим (или предыдущим) тикет с комиссией.
Очень бы хотелось разделить эти балансовые операции под другим именем,...
В раскрывающихся списках (поле выбора валютной пары и поле выбора типа ордера - отложенный или немедленного восполнения) нет возможности выбрать второй и последующие параметры.
Дело том, что при клике по этим раскрывающимся полям я могу выбрать только первое значение в списке. Остальные значения...
Подскажите как можно сменить сервер на мобильном терминале.
Будет ли возможность в Объекте "Поле ввода" выбирать цвет, выбирать дату... выбирать один из вариантов перечисления (enum)... так, как это сделано в окне редактирования параметров индикаторов (советников). Хотелось бы иметь такую возможность.
Хотелось бы представить себе ... :) Именно только вообразить - когда новая версия получит распостранение по ведущим ДЦ? Например FXCM ?
Никаких точных дат не надо - но просто сделайте прогноз плюс-минус полгода - когда они запустят сервера новой версии?
Подскажите пожалуйста как в MetaTrader4 один индикатор построить на другом в Rumus это возможно, здесь не понятно как это сделать. Индикатор строится только на инструменте, но построенном на этом инструменте индикаторе нельзя построить еще индикатор, как быть:(
Ситуация вот в чем: У меня есть dll, в которую передаю тики, вернее указатель на них, а в dll уже из указателя получаю аналогичную .NET структуру тика.
#import "somedll.dll"
void SendTick(MqlTick&);
#import
_DLLAPI void __stdcall SendTick(HANDLE hTick)
{
MqlTick tick = (MqlTick)Marshal:...
2 Slawa, Renat ...
ПРОБЛЕМА.
Пытаюсь подключить к индикатору DLL. При запуске индикатора в логе сообщение "cannot load library 'tst4.dll' (error 126)".
Индикатор:
//-------------------------------------
#property indicator_chart_window
#property indicator_buffers 1
extern int X =...
Уважаемые разработчики, можно сделать так, чтобы при наведении мыши на объект выводилось не название объекта, а его описание?
Введите какойто флаг (переключатель), что бы переключать. Зачем пользователю експерта или индикатора название объекта? А вот описание очень может пригодится.
Очень бы хотелось. Не заморачиваясь с wine и не устанавливая виртуально все тот же Windows.
Стендовая система:
ALTLinux Desktop 4.1.0
$ wine --version
WINE@Etersoft 1.0.9
$ rpm -qa | grep wine
libwine-gl-1.0.9-alt0.M41.32
wine-1.0.9-alt0.M41.32
libwine-1.0.9-alt0.M41.32
Как известно, для запуска MT требуется, как минимум, mfc42.dll. А желательно еще несколько родных dll-к.
Вслед...
На сайте winehq.org читал про возможность компиляции полноценных *nix-овых приложений из виндовых исходников и библиотек wine (насколько я понял, все используемые внешние функции и все зависимости либо включаются в новое приложение, увеличивая его вес, либо в пакете прописывается зависимость от wine...
MetaTrader&Linux?
Есть-ли в планах разработчиков версия Меты для Линукса?:))
Здравствуйте! Обновился в OpenSUSE до 11.2., wine 1.1.33, MetaTrader 4 bild 225 длязапуска потребовался только mcf42.dll. Но возникла проблема. При работес окнами ордеров (F9) при закрытии или через любую кнопку установкиордера MetaTrader падает со словами:
There has been a critical error
Time...
билд 240, при навешивании индикатора на график выдается сообщение
2010.01.31 12:19:02 DemarkTrendLines (GBPUSD,D1) Access violation write to 0xBFF00000 in 'F:\metatrader52\MQL5\Indicators\DemarkTrendLines.ex5'
, что это значит?
в тексте есть строка:
printf( "for shift = %i", shift );...
К примеру, я прикрепил к графику индикатор МА.
Подскажите как советнику определить значение этого индикатора в текущий момент времени?
Терминал. Наверное излишне в хинтах писать "Рисование ..." Едитор. Непереведено часть где "шестерёнка" поля встроенного поиска. В контекстных меню имеются непереведеные "удалить", "новая папка" и т.д
Традиционно начинаю тему о юзабилити и эргономике интефейса МТ. На это раз это МТ5. ;))) При наведении курсора на пункты главного меню те не выделяются. т.е. эффект зависшего мертвого терминала
Еще раз повторим, что в отличие от C++, переменная hobject из вышеприведенного примера не является указателем на память, а является дескриптором объекта.
Хотелось бы узнать можно ли таскать этот дескриптор между скриптами? Хотелось бы что-то вида
// первый скриптMyObject* mo1 = new...
Можно получить идентификатор окна объекта OBJ_CHART, чтобы производить в нем построения.
В хелпе нашол только возможность получить идентификатор окна в котором создан объект. А хотелосьбы создавать объекты внутри OBJ_CHART, и если это возможно, подскажите как.
С сегодняшнего дня для защиты ваших конфиденциальных данных мы вводим безопасный способ авторизации.
Теперь форма логина, регистрации и напоминания пароля будут доступны через шифрованное https-соединение.
Тем, кто использовал "Запомнить меня" для автоматического входа на сайт, необходимо будет...
Мне необходимо анализировать исторические данные непосредственно в советнике. Я использую для этого набор функций
iBars iBarShift iClose iHigh iHighest iLow iLowest iOpen iTime iVolume Проблема в том, что число предоставляемых баров (так сказать, глубина истории) зависит от состояния торгового...
Немного меньше года назад приобрел MetaTrader 4 Mobile.
Установил и ввел лицензионный ключ. Все замечательно работало.
Сейчас у меня новый КПК.
Пытаюсь установить с тем же лицензионным ключом, но почему то не получается.
Что нужно сделать?
Как то при одной из установок терминала все mq5 - лежали как и обычно в папке установки терминала.
Но в остальных случаях - пользовательские данные запихиваются в такую даль, что крайне! неудобно.
в папку Application Data и т.д.
Смысл?
а для Win7 ещё дальше.
C...
Перебираю строку посимвольно
for (int i=0; i<StringLen(s1)-1; i++) { int ch=StringGetCharacter(s1,i); //Здесь нужно к другому string'у добавить ch StringAdd(s2, ???);}
StringAdd требует в качестве второго параметра тип string
Что делать?
Через дополнительный string и SetStringCharacter...
Всем доброго!
Вопрос к разработчикам, на сайте "mql4.com" прочитал статью "Автоматическая оптимизация торгового робота в процессе реальной торговли", попробовал вроде получается но... Если я выбираю новый период даты, по которому ранее не
проводилась оптимизация, то получаю не очень приятный...
Не хочет компилировать скрипт
//+------------------------------------------------------------------+
//| Script program start function |
//+------------------------------------------------------------------+
void OnStart()
{
ENUM_SYMBOL_CALC_MODE...
Почему так работает: #include <arrays\\arraystring.mqh>void OnStart(){ CArrayString* arr = new CArrayString ; arr.Add("123"); } а так: #include <arrays\\arraystring.mqh>void OnStart(){ CArrayString arr; arr.Add("123"); } при запуске скрипта из под терминала выдает ошибку: 2009.12.06 23:58...

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Если у вас нет учетной записи, зарегистрируйтесь
Для авторизации и пользования сайтом MQL5.com необходимо разрешить использование файлов Сookie.
Пожалуйста, включите в вашем браузере данную настройку, иначе вы не сможете авторизоваться.